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
147109635 0461786 49373 7641 49112743478
234928 2858764024
234928 2858764024
64961312931 466340 03477323
All about undefined
Interested in learning more?
234928 2858764024
64961312931 466340 03477323
See more
37 16 09165
6277582 203550 80 020565718
See more
173815362 0048072
20510 8247757580 80724
See more